If young people do not come to Emmanuel Macron, it is Emmanuel Macron who will go to young people.

The president gave a lively interview to online media Brut on Friday.

For 2:30, the Head of State addressed subjects as varied as police violence, the Algerian war, the climate, glyphosate, the coronavirus, or even the Uyghurs.

While he has addressed the French several times in recent months via televised speeches, Emmanuel has this time chosen to think outside the box.

The "Covid generation" in the sights

A choice that should allow it to reach young people, a population that is much less informed through traditional media than the rest of the French.

This age group indeed prefers online media like Brut, Konbini, or social networks.

It is therefore indeed to this "Covid generation" that the Head of State addressed himself.

"We must measure what this generation has taken", explained the head of state.

"She was born with the terrorism of the towers [September 11, 2001, editor's note], suffered one of the great economic and financial crises up to now, also had to know the awareness of the climate drama ... He There is still plenty to ask geopolitical and personal questions. "

However, Emmanuel Macron assures him, this generation "is not confused but in search of meaning". 

Compared to a traditional interview, the language is more direct, sometimes even flowery, as when the head of state mentions the police.

"These are people whose kids are pissed off at school. Sorry for talking like that ... [whose] children are harassed by other children, accused because the parents are police officers."

A much larger audience than expected

If the shape changes, the background remains the same.

And all the themes addressed by Emmanuel Macron could have been in traditional media.

Moreover, they do not only concern the young generation.

Moreover, on Brut's Twitter, Facebook and Youtube accounts, only 60,000 people followed the interview with the Head of State.

A figure that must however be put into perspective since this interview was also broadcast live on the four news channels continuously and relayed by all other French media.

This interview therefore touches many more people than what was initially planned.
